Leviticus 18:25
And the land is defiled: therefore I do visit the iniquity thereof upon it, and the land vomiteth out her inhabitants.

26Ye therefore shall keep my statutes and mine ordinances, and shall not do any of these abominations; neither the home-born, nor the stranger that sojourneth among you;
27(for all these abominations have the men of the land done, that were before you, and the land is defiled);
28that the land vomit not you out also, when ye defile it, as it vomited out the nation that was before you.
29For whosoever shall do any of these abominations, even the souls that do them shall be cut off from among their people.
30Therefore shall ye keep my charge, that ye practise not any of these abominable customs, which were practised before you, and that ye defile not yourselves therein: I am Jehovah your God.
